    Came on a Saturday for brunch; reservation was easy to make on Resy with a lot of availability still as I think this is still a pretty new restaurant. The location is right off Barton springs where the old Austin eastciders was. The garage is free for patrons so easy to get to and access. Ambiance inside is really nice, bohemian tropical / Greek island interior. Service is solid and the overall place is great for a nicer time out with friends. Dishes are portioned for sharing which is great since there are such a variety of options and flavors. We ordered the Oria Labneh (10/10) and Lamb Kefta (10/10) along with some pita. Left feeling satisfied enough but not stuffed. Expect a higher price point overall but a good time overall if you're willing to pay up a little.

    Stunning new Middle Eastern restaurant in South Austin! Breathtaking patio with Demi covered seating, beautifully designed, a total vibe. Definitely sit outside if you can / weather permits! They even have mist fans going to provide relief on hot summer days. Once seated we ordered a few appetizers to share. Please note that this restaurant has no vegetarian main dishes at all. They said that they are working on this, but as of now not very vegetarian friendly. 1. Sourdough Pita - 10/10. Epic flavor served with a unique smoked mustard seed honey butter spread that complemented it beautifully. 2. Artichoke & goat cheese spread - 6/10. Not my favorite menu item. I'd recommend trying a different spread. 3. Scorched corn - 5/10. Not flavorful and corn was undercooked. 4. Glazed carrots and feta - 9/10, very delicious! The best part of the meal was the Greek frozen yogurt with honeycomb topping. Absolutely loved it! Worth a visit for the ambiance and excellent service. Just know that food can be a hit or miss, so read reviews and select carefully!

    Oria was nice, but not a standout among the many elevated Mediterranean concepts in Austin. Most dishes were very good, but nothing really stood out as excellent, and certain ones were a bit lacking. Our favorites were the roasted artichoke and goat cheese, the sourdough pita, and the basque cheesecake. But some of the other dishes, even those highlighted in the menu, were a bit lacking. The fire roasted sea bass for example was more bone than fish, and not very flavorful. But my biggest criticism is probably portion size: after 9 dishes plus drinks split between 6 people, I left a bit hungry! Even their "medium" and main plates are not very large. I have to give them credit for the wonderful job they did with the decor and exterior of the restaurant- I've visited 3 different restaurants in this same location over the last 5 years and Oria has made the space its own. It's a nice spot for a nice dinner, just not the best dinner you'll ever have!
